MyFinder is a unique search engine with a simple privacy concept in mind. We log your searches but none of the data, it's that simple.
Object-oriented programmingObject-based programmingObject-oriented languagePrototype-oriented programmingAspect-oriented programmingObject-based languageOopslaObjectUnified type systemOverloadingBehavioral patternClass-based programmingAspect-oriented languageOpen/closed principlePrototype-based programmingObject graphJavaFunction objectEncapsulationFunction overloadingLogic programmingPolymorphismLiterate programmingApplications programRole-oriented languageApplication programmeInformation hidingProgrammingReturn-oriented programmingOpen-closed principleAutoboxingOodlComputer codeComputer programmingType introspectionProgramming interfaceObject adapter patternGeneric programmingSingle responsibility principleInterfaceClassVisual programming languageProgramming languageOoseCompound patternSolidPrototype-based languageConcrete classObject pool patternC sharpSingleton patternActionscriptEsoteric programming languageAssociationBehavioural patternFluent interfaceConvenience methodSuperclassTemplateNull objectOusterhout's dichotomyMetaprogrammingReactive programmingRubyOptionalDeclarative programmingMultimethodAspectConcrete methodComputer languageFunctional programmingGeneric classIterator patternProgramming in the smallGeneric typeClass adapter patternApplications softwareMappingAccess modifierFirst-class objectAttributeEiffelConcrete interfaceAccess specifierTemplate method patternPerlAdapter patternImperative programmingHas-aOptimizationSmalltalkSpaghettiDatastructureBuilder patternContravarianceTemplate methodImpedance mismatchFunctionoidData hidingPair programming